My Plain Jane

par Cynthia Hand, Brodi Ashton, Jodi Meadows

Séries: The Lady Janies (2)

MembresCritiquesPopularitéÉvaluation moyenneMentions
7783828,485 (3.71)14
Fantasy. Romance. Humor (Fiction.) Young Adult Fiction. HTML:

Move over, Charlotte Brontë. The authors of the New York Times bestselling My Lady Jane are back with an irreverent spin on Jane Eyre??a tale of mischief, romance, and supernatural mayhem perfect for fans of The Princess Bride or A Gentleman's Guide to Vice and Virtue.

You may think you know the story. Penniless orphan Jane Eyre begins a new life as a governess at Thornfield Hall, where she meets one dark, brooding Mr. Rochester??and, Reader, she marries him. Or does she?

Prepare for an adventure of Gothic proportions, in which all is not as it seems, a certain gentleman is hiding more than skeletons in his closets, and one orphan Jane Eyre, aspiring author Charlotte Bronte, and supernatural investigator Alexander Blackwood are about to be drawn together on the most epic ghost hunt this side of Wuthering Heigh… (plus d'informations)
